The Benefits of a Folding Mobility Scooter

A folding mobility scooter is designed to be simple to transport and to store. These models fold down into extremely compact portable scooters sizes, generally not much bigger than a briefcase, and can fit in closets, trunks or other small spaces in homes.

Many folding scooters also meet airline luggage requirements that opens the doors to new adventures and travel. This guide explains how folding scooters can enhance the quality of life.

Compare models by looking at their folded length as well as width and height. This information will allow you to determine which scooter is best for your vehicle and home. Ideally, you want the unit to be compact enough to easily be stored in the trunk of your car or even inside an enclosed space for storage when not in use.

Another thing to consider is the type of battery that the scooter uses. Some models are powered by lithium batteries and others are powered by sealed lead acid batteries. The latter option may not be as reliable or reliable and you should consider choosing models that use lithium batteries if you're thinking of buying one.

Convenient Storage

Foldable scooters can be folded to fit inside a car trunk or other storage space. They are lightweight and easy to carry over long distances. Mobility scooters are also equipped with useful features like LED taillights and headlights, which make sure you are safe to ride down any path or road.

Take into consideration the length of the scooter, its height, and the width of the scooter when choosing one. You must also pay attention to its maximum top speed. This is particularly crucial if you intend to use your scooter for travel or driving. Certain models also come with a remote control that makes it easy to fold and unfold your mobility scooter from afar. This feature is a great option for people with limited physical strength or mobility.

Most folding scooters will require maintenance in the same way as other mobility scooters. Regular maintenance will extend the lifespan of a folding scooter and ensure it runs smoothly. You should check frequently for any build-up of debris in the mechanical parts of your scooter, especially around the latches and hinges which allow the unit to fold and unfold. Cleaning these areas is a good idea every six months. It is also possible to perform periodic thorough cleaning.

These kinds of scooters are usually cheaper than the standard-sized models, too. This is partly because they typically have smaller frames and lighter components. They also lack features that could increase the overall cost, such as headlights or an integrated speedometer.

The models with the lowest prices are typically less than $250, whereas others can go up to $500. Some retailers offer free shipping to help reduce the cost even further. Some retailers offer flexible policies on returns and warranties, however they can differ from retailer to retailer.

All of these scooters, regardless of price point they have been inspected to ensure safety and stability. You can pick between automatic and manual models. These fold and unfold with the push of a single button, or by releasing knobs and levers. This could make the process much simpler for those who be unable to knee or bent required by other mobility aids.

Weight is another aspect to consider when choosing the best foldable scooter. The lighter the scooter, the easier it is to fold it and fit into your vehicle or trunk. It also has a positive impact on performance, like speed, max climbing angles and lifting ease.
